
Temperature Management is wherever willpower shows. A well-run foundry for aluminum holds the metal only as sizzling because it really should be, generally in a good window, and under no circumstances lets it cook. Overheating is tempting mainly because hotter metal flows a lot more freely, but it really backfires: the hotter and lengthier aluminum sits, the more hydrogen it dissolves, the thicker the oxide it grows, plus the coarser its eventual grain construction.

Electrical induction furnaces use an electromagnetic field to heat the metal instantly. The organic stirring action mixes the alloy very well, however that very same stirring must be managed so it doesn't churn oxide to the tub.
